Address

3Lc3QpqJziJEQrsDEJNqP5EQ8sG5dFtZK9
Confirmed tx count
30
Confirmed received
32 outputs (1.39029634 BTC)
Confirmed spent
32 outputs (1.39029634 BTC)
Confirmed unspent
No outputs

25 of 30 Transactions

OP_RETURN0.00000000 BTC